Two-way microwave television system
First Claim
1. A two-way television system, comprising:
- a master station, including, a video camera means for generating a first video signal, means for transmitting said first video signal, means for receiving a composite video signal, and a video display means for displaying said composite video signal;
a relay station including, a first receiver means for receiving said first video signal, a first transmitter means for transmitting said received first video signal, a second receiver means for receiving a second video signal, a video camera means for generating a third video signal, a special effects generator means for creating said composite video signal by combining said second and third video signals, a second transmitter means for transmitting said composite video signal, and a video display means for displaying said first video signal; and
a remote station, including means for receiving said first video signal transmitted by said first transmitter means, a video display means for displaying said first video signal, a video camera means for generating said second video signal, and means for transmitting said second video signal.

Abstract
A two-way microwave television system for linking a master or teaching station with a plurality of sub-station schools via a single microwave link is presented. The sub-station schools are located at dispersed school sites and function as relay stations to complete a network covering a geographical area of greater dimensions than could be achieved by the master station unassisted. A single duplex microwave channel is used to transmit a picture originating at the master station and special effects generators located at each of the sub-station school relay sites combine, through a special video switching network, responses from each sub-station school to form an integrated frame containing the response from each sub-station in a format which can be transmitted on a single channel carrier.
